AmjadKhan1 - PeerSpot reviewer
Blocks users who don't follow the policies and enforces compliance
The solution has a compliance enforcement feature that sends non-compliant systems to quarantine. Forescout Platform is a good product that provides seamless integration with Cisco Juniper and other devices. We wanted Forescout Platform to integrate with our firewalls and some vulnerability patch management solutions. Forescout Platform is currently the best product and top-of-the-line NAC solution in the market. I always recommend this product to other companies as well. We have 365 subsidiary companies. I work in the head office, and I always recommend it. This solution will be purchased by other companies in the next financial year. Overall, I rate the solution ten out of ten.
Muhammad Ahsan Riaz - PeerSpot reviewer
Responsive system enhances network management but integration needs refinement
I find Palo Alto Networks IoT Security to be highly responsive, and its separate management and data planes are a major advantage. As an insurance company in the financial sector, we must meet strict regulatory requirements, and Palo Alto has proven to be an excellent solution. Its management is straightforward, the dashboards and reporting are comprehensive, and most importantly, it functions exactly as described in the documentation. For example, when we needed to block YouTube on our network, Palo Alto successfully blocked access while our Cisco firewall failed to block access on iPhones. This highlights the inconsistency we've experienced with different firewalls, whereas Palo Alto has consistently performed as expected.

Pros

"The interface is easy to use."
"It's one of the tools that has given the federal government visibility into network devices and everything."
"The visibility is the main benefit. We now know how many devices are connected, what the use for each device is and what kind of devices we have in our environment."
"Forescout has a feature that blocks the endpoint at the point of collection. It sets preconditions and will block the system if those aren't met."
"Automated policy enforcement is particularly valuable as it significantly reduces the need for manual intervention, thus enhancing efficiency and security."
"Forescout Platform's most valuable aspect is its excellent device profiling for devices without agents, which is crucial for our work due to challenges with agent-based devices. Its isolation and blocking actions are particularly effective for network security. The device compliance feature helps us ensure device compliance through immediate actions like updating antivirus software. We have already integrated Forescout with antivirus and vulnerability assessment tools, allowing it to monitor vulnerability scores and automatically isolate devices if critical vulnerabilities are detected."
"The platform enables automated policy enforcement, allowing us to simulate and test policies before enforcement, streamlining our security operations."
"Vulnerability remediation is valuable. We can narrow down a system and its properties. We can go granular on the properties of each endpoint, such as which operating system you're using."
"Palo Alto is valued for its GlobalProtect feature, which offers a range of security options, including user ID mapping and VPNs."
"I like the threat information, and we can share the logging data with Cortex Data Lake."
"This solution has been most valuable for establishing a VPN and implementing allow/deny rules. It has also enabled us to create security policies. It is an easy solution to customise when it comes to creating templates and pulling reports."
"I find Palo Alto Networks IoT Security to be highly responsive, and its separate management and data planes are a major advantage."
"I like the Cortex Data Lake integration with security automation."
"Single-pass traffic processing enables very high throughput and low latency."
"The key strength of Palo Alto firewalls lies in their application-based approach, offering a much finer level of control compared to traditional firewalls."
"It is simple to use. We just need to enable features and then configure IoT policies."
 

Cons

"The solution needs more definitive pricing. The costs are hard to nail down."
"The technical support could be improved in terms of response time and first-level support quality."
"Customer support could be improved by providing direct assistance from Forescout employees or specialists at customer sites to enhance the support experience and effectiveness."
"Regarding pricing, there is room for improvement to enhance competitiveness with other vendors and solutions."
"The product needs to improve its support. I know a case that dragged on for about one and a half years. They eventually suggested professional services and closed the ticket. We followed their advice, engaging the account manager and professional service team, only to discover that the issue was a bug. After reopening the case, it's been about six months, and the problem still hasn't been resolved."
"We experienced some detection issues when checking compliance for the Sophos agent."
"The solution does have a bit of complexity, and there's some complexity in the deployment. Users need to be trained before undertaking an initial setup."
"Logging would be one area for improvement. When we're troubleshooting, there are not a lot of clear things on Google that we can look up for ourselves. When we have an issue with it, we have to call the company to get the vendors involved. The logging of Forescout is horrible compared to other things that we've used."
"There can be more automation in terms of security and detection. It is already good."
"While not overly complex, its usability could be enhanced, making it a more intuitive experience for everyone."
"More application signatures are required."
"Essentially, this solution focuses on data analysis and cannot perform any physical actions."
"The cost is still high and licensing is still complex."
"It would be beneficial to have a more centralized and user-friendly platform that could consolidate all the necessary information, which proved challenging during the initial POC phase."
"Palo Alto Networks IoT Security's reporting capabilities are less comprehensive and robust than those provided by Cisco."
"It would be beneficial if Palo Alto IoT Security could integrate with Let's Encrypt for free SSL certificates."
